Sorry I haven't been on much recently, and to be honest i don't know a huge amount about Collyer and I've never seen him play, but I have had a good look through North Stand Chat (Brighton's caf)
Cheers for the feedback mate.Sorry I haven't been on much recently, and to be honest i don't know a huge amount about Collyer and I've never seen him play, but I have had a good look through North Stand Chat (Brighton's caf)
Apparently very highly rated local lad (which is a real shame for us) and last season played for both U18 and U23 regularly despite his age. Playing mainly as a DM but occasionally also playing as a CB.
His decision to leave is seen as part of a trend sparked by the new Brexit rules that make it very difficult to buy U18s from abroad so more will move to bigger club from UK based clubs.
Also though he maybe seen as very good, it maybe that there's an easier route into your midfield than ours, though we will presumably lose Bissouma in the summer as well as Gross and Lallana (through age) we still have MacAllister, Moder, Mwepu, Alzate, Caicedo and possibly Kozlowski, all full internationals fighting over 2-3 places. Where as it looks like your midfield is getting overhauled.
